About the series

Published by Simon and Schuster in 1973, Four More Years is a single-issue comic that satirizes the Nixon administration and the Watergate scandal through a parody of the superhero genre. Conceived as a political cartoon in comic book form, it reflects the era's distrust of authority and the growing trend of using comics for sharp social commentary. The work stands as a unique time capsule of early 1970s American political humor, capturing a moment when the comic medium was expanding beyond traditional superhero tales to engage directly with current events.
